Amsterdam protest against G8, capitalism & assassination
by Jeroen Monday, Jul. 23, 2001 at 9:26 AM mail: resiste@dds.nl

Sunday afternoon at 15.00 hrs some 250 to 300 people gathered at the Spui square in the centre of Amsterdam. Reason was their repudiation against and anger for the police violence that had been deployed in Genova the last couple of days and the cold blooded assassination of Carlo. Also was the demo against G8, the EC, and all other forms of corporate business and repression and for a world without domination of whatever kind.

Among them where some of the Dutch demonstrators who had just returned by bus from Genova. The manifestation had been called for on saturday afternoon via different activist mailing lists. For Dutch circumstances this was a good turnout for a demo so shortly before announced. Although the demo call came from the autonomous/anarchist/squatscene there turned up quite a few Trotskyists from the International Socialists (affiliated with the English SWP - Socialist Workers Party) who tried to attract all media attention, as they had been doing the last couple of days. Their fixation on media coverage is noteworthy. They organized two busses to Genova in which also a couple of main press journalists were allowed to travel. It could be prevented that they took the lead of the demo. Chanting "All cops are bastards, ACAB", No Justice no peace, fuck the police", "G8 killers", "Berlusconi and Co. assassins", "EU fuck off", etc, the demo went through the center of Amsterdam to finally reach the Italian Consulate. Some speaches were made, flowers and a cross planted in the front garden, and one minute of silence. During the demo the Amsterdam cops kept low profile except for the `normal' companionship of plain cloth officers and a couple of ordinary cops.
